Steepest train/tram line



According to the new book "The era of the Bush Tram in New Zealand" by Paul
Mahoney, the bush tram at Otaki Forks, New Zealand (wooden rails) operated a
100m section at 1 in 6 (and incidentally also had a 16ft radius curve). The
line was operated by Fordson tractors mounted on railway wheels.
